Alexander Boris de Pfeffel Johnson Hon FRIBA  (born 19 June 1964) is a British politician, writer, and former journalist serving as Prime Minister of the United Kingdom and Leader of the Conservative Party since 2019. He was Foreign Secretary from 2016 to 2018 and Mayor of London from 2008 to 2016. Johnson was Member of Parliament for Henley from 2001 to 2008 and has been MP for Uxbridge and South Ruislip since 2015. Ideologically, Johnson identifies as a one-nation conservative.

Alan Sugar sparks outrage as he insists lockdown should be over because 'he's not dead'

Lord Alan Sugar has sparked fury on social media after suggesting that the UK lockdown should be eased because 'he's not dead'.

The 73-year-old Apprentice boss was speaking to Jeremy Vine about his thoughts on the pandemic, and implied that Boris Johnson is being 'too cautious' over the UK lockdown.

During the interview he also claimed that no-one he knew had caught anything, which led Sugar to believe that the peak of the pandemic is over.

Speaking via video call, the television star suggested that the UK should follow in the footsteps of the United States and France, and open back up to business.
